理解笛卡尔积 笛卡尔积(Cartesian Product)是集合论中的一个概念,指的是从两个或多个集合中各取一个元素,组成所有可能的有序对(或元组)的集合。
在Go语言中,处理大尺寸UTF-8字符串输入时,fmt.Scanf可能因其解析开销而导致性能瓶颈。
因此,不发生匹配,字符串保持不变。
类型注解 (Type Hinting): 代码中使用了类型注解(如 students: dict, name: str, course: tuple[str, int] -> bool),这大大提高了代码的可读性和可维护性,有助于在开发阶段发现潜在的类型错误。
如果您的WordPress安装在子域名或子文件夹中,请确保在搜索和替换字符串中包含这些路径。
以上就是如何使自定义结构体支持 range 迭代?
模拟多并发场景 单线程基准不足以反映实际表现,可用-benchtime和b.RunParallel测试并发能力: func BenchmarkGRPC_GetUser_Parallel(b *testing.B) { client := setupClient() b.SetParallelism(4) b.RunParallel(func(pb *testing.PB) { for pb.Next() { client.GetUser(context.Background(), &GetUserRequest{Id: "123"}) } }) } 该方式能更真实地体现服务在高QPS下的行为特征,比如锁竞争、连接池争用等问题会暴露出来。
注意事项与总结 密码哈希:始终确保在将密码存储到数据库之前使用Hash::make()进行哈希处理。
理解Google API的部分响应机制 在使用google classroom api或其他google服务api时,为了提高效率和减少不必要的数据传输,google提供了“部分响应”(partial response)机制。
在PHP中,可使用firebase/php-jwt库生成和验证Token。
简单场景下,手动控制对象生命周期即可。
通过scp、rsync或者CI/CD工具的部署Agent,直接将PHAR文件复制到目标服务器的指定目录。
这种方式明确表达了逻辑,并且完全符合Go语言的类型安全要求。
错误处理: 务必使用 try-catch 块来捕获可能发生的异常。
seek 超出文件范围不会立即报错,但读取时可能得不到数据。
基本上就这些。
在C#中执行该操作非常直接: 如知AI笔记 如知笔记——支持markdown的在线笔记,支持ai智能写作、AI搜索,支持DeepseekR1满血大模型 27 查看详情 void KillQuery(int sessionId) { string killSql = $"KILL {sessionId}"; using (var conn = new SqlConnection(connectionString)) { conn.Open(); using (var cmd = new SqlCommand(killSql, conn)) { try { cmd.ExecuteNonQuery(); Console.WriteLine($"已终止会话 {sessionId}"); } catch (SqlException ex) { Console.WriteLine($"终止失败: {ex.Message}"); } } } } 你可以将这两个方法结合,在监控逻辑中判断持续时间超过阈值后自动调用KillQuery。
多态的实际应用场景 这种机制广泛用于解耦代码。
不复杂但容易忽略细节。
file.seekg(0, ios::end); streampos fileSize = file.tellg(); // 获取文件大小 file.seekg(0); // 回到开头 基本上就这些。
本文链接:http://www.arcaderelics.com/267519_12899d.html